The .NET Micro Framework for Linux is a small, free and open-source platform by Microsoft that allows writing .NET applications for resource-constrained devices running Linux. It includes a small version of the .NET runtime and libraries.

Chronix is an open-source time series database optimized for storing and analyzing time-stamped metrics and events. It is designed to efficiently handle high-volume time series data with optimal query performance.
